For an extremely attractive and professional looking project, you may want to use a thermal binding machine. The thermal binding machine is unlike any other binding machine you can use. Although there are other types that use electricity to finish the sealing process as in a velo bind machine, this one actually creates a solid spine for your document. Making it possible for you to bind books up to an inch thick, this model will give you a permanent binding that will give you the appearance of a professionally bound book. The equipment is very easy to use and can be put into operation by anyone with little effort. There is no hole punching with the thermal binding machine as the manuscript is placed within the cover. The binding edge of the cover contains an adhesive that is melted in the heating unit, adhering to the pages of your document and permanently sealing it to the cover. The unit will have a cooling area which will allow you to continue working on additional book bindings. There is no other type of machine that will give you as nice a finished product as this. Renz TC-20 Thumb Cut Calendar Binding Punch Review
By Jeff McRitchie
The Renz TC-20 is designed to allow users to quickly and easily punch a half moon or thumb cut punch along the edge of their calendars in preparation for binding them with twin loop wire and a calendar hanger. Using this machine you can easily create a notch in calendars so that you can add a preformed calendar hanger that you can use to hang a calendar on the wall. You still need to use a wire binding machine to bind the document together. This just allows you to prepare the documents for punching.
